    The dungeons really have not changed to be honest.
    They are still just simply "there"
    As for dungeon loot - it has improved though only albeit slightly.

    Right now they are working on "Primary" Missions which is the main story line. Supposedly in the future Random NPC's are suppose to give you missions which should add some backdrop story to the dungeons. The missions are suppose to be given by random NPC's in the outpost..

    Will Dungeons get a fully fleshed out story line? Some parts of the codex contain details of why florans imprison people, same thing goes with Human prisons. But it will not hold some pivotal role. As not every part of the story can be part of the main story line.
